Are Implants the Right Option for You?

If you are frustrated with your dental appearance and long to make a permanent change, dental implants might be the perfect option. Dental implants include two components, the first being an artificial tooth root that is implanted into the jawbone. This tooth root creates a base for the second component, an artificial tooth, or crown, that is permanently placed in the mouth. This can be a welcome alternative to other possibilities, such as dentures or bridgework, that will not give you the lasting results that you might be after. There are multiple benefits to dental implants:

  • Dental implants closely resemble natural teeth, so there are no food restrictions.
  • If cared for properly, implants can last for many years, even the rest of your life. 
  • Because they feel so natural in the mouth, the care is the same as your other teeth, with just brushing and flossing daily. 
  • Gone are the days of using adhesive to attach dentures.
  • Reduce the risk of gum disease and jaw deterioration.
